ABSTRACT

Introduction: The sore throat and hoarseness are common complications during the postoperative period. We investigated differences of incidence and severity of sore throat and hoarseness according to methods of airway security. METHODS: One hundred twelve patients, in ASA physical status class 1~2, were included in this study (58 males and 54 females). They were divided into three groups: group 1 (n=42), intubated with endotracheal tube lubricated with normal saline; group 2 (n=40), intubated with endotracheal tube lubricated with 5% lidocaine ointment; group 3 (n=30), inserted with laryngeal mask airway (LMA) for airway security. RESULTS: The incidence of sore throat and hoarseness were 78.6% and 54.8% in group 1, 35% and 30% in group 2, and 33.3% and 20.0% in group 3. CONCLUSIONS: Both 5% lidocaine-lubricated endotracheal tube and laryngeal mask airway showed tendency of decreased incidence of postoperative sore throat and hoarseness but there are no statistical significance.

ABSTRACT

BACKGROUND: Tracheal intubation for general anesthesia often leads to trauma of the airway mucosa, resulting in postoperative sore throat and hoarseness. Numerous studies have investigated the factors as contributing causes, but the influence of method of anesthesia induction and time for extubation of the endotracheal tube has not been systematically examined. The aim of this study was to establish the effects of the methods of anesthesia induction and timing of extubation on postoperative sore throat and hoarseness. METHODS: Eighty patients with ASA physical status 1 or 2 were randomly divided into four groups. Group 1 patients (n=20) recieved succinylcholine 1.0 mg/kg for intubation and early extubated ; group 2 patients (n=20) recieved succinylcholine 1.0 mg/kg for intubation and lately extubated ; group 3 patients (n=20) recieved pancuronium 0.1 mg/kg for intubation and early extubated ; group 4 patients (n=20) recieved pancuronium 0.1 mg/kg for intubation and lately extubated. All patients were interviewed 6, 24, 48, and 72 hrs after operation by an anesthesiologist in a double-blind manner. RESULTS: The incidence of sore throat at postoperative 6 and 24 hrs were decreased in group 3 compaired with group 1, 2, and 4 (p<0.05), respectively. The severity of sore throat at postoperative 6 hrs were decreased in group 3 compared with group 1, 2 and 4 (p<0.05), and that of postoperative 24 hrs were decreased in group 3 compared with group 1 and 2 (p<0.05), respectively. The severity of hoarseness at postoperative 6 hrs were decreased in group 3 compared with group 2 (p<0.05). CONCLUSIONS: We suggest that postoperative sore throat and hoarseness may be developed more when extubation was perfomed lately than early. Therefore, early extubation provide advantage in terms of reducing sore throat and hoarseness in limited cases of anesthesia.
